A Tekscan system consists of scanning electronics, software, and patented thin-film sensors. The BPMS system is configurable based on your application requirements.

 

BPMS Components 

 

Evolution Handle(s) - Every Tekscan system uses specially designed scanning electronics called Handles or Cuffs. The electronics connect to the sensor, gather the data from the sensor, and then process and send this data to your computer via USB connection. 

 

BPMS Software CD

 

BPMS Sensor(s) - Sensor selection dependent on application

BPMS Pressure Sensor Configurations

 

BPMS is built on a "modular" sensor construct concept. This means you can acquire a system in many ways from one pressure sensor up to eight. This allows you to grow your BPMS as your needs expand, thus protecting your initial investment.

Full Body Pressure Profile

Subject shown lying on a 2-sensor configuration (model #5400N). The high spatial resolution of the sensor allows you to measure and display the high pressure areas (in red) as the subject is lying down (back of head, left scapula, right elbow, lower back, and back of heels).

 

Body Pressure Measurement System (BPMS) Software Features

  • Display 2-D and 3-D real-time and recorded data

  • Display contact area, average and peak pressures, and Center of Pressure and its trajectory

  • View data frame by frame

  • Side-by-side comparisons of pre- and post-treatment conditions

  • Measure distance between two points (anatomical landmarks or sites)

  • Isolate and analyze specific regions

  • Import and export subject movie files
